Flannel Surfing, our Belgian quadruple ale, is here to warm you from the inside out. This dark beer is complex in flavor with layers of malty sweetness, breadiness, honey, toffee, caramel, and a bit of chocolate. Brewed with Trappist-origin yeast, subtle layers of fruitiness and spicy (pepper/clove) character are balanced by large amounts of fruit character from the addition of Belgian Candi Syrups which bring out flavors of plum, raisin, fig, and dark cherry. A touch of coriander and grains of paradise add to the spicy yeast character and help balance the overall maltiness of the beer. Grab this full-bodied beer and settle in for some channel surfing.

Had on tap. Opaque brown body with a tan head. So here is the thing, had this at the brewery and they served it way too cold! Don't know how that happens, so please let it warm up friends. Smell is revealed to be dark fruit and candi syrupy heavy with dark belgian yeast elements behind. Taste follows with light spices, almost perfume like on the backend with wood root and black pepper. Still the depth is focused on the prune, raisin and candi-sugar. Feel is full and smooth but not heavy at all, scary drinkable to 10.6% abv! The wife loved it
